Transaction ef38486ac14867f29052b517063e294b5f1d38167d553147a23d6cae8f372516
1 Input
1 Output
-
ef38486ac14867f29052b517063e294b5f1d38167d553147a23d6cae8f372516:0
- value
- 5410496
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8fd11059510b890f128f72db1e6e3e11881a6c4 OP_EQUAL
- address
- 3QPYfV8R4ypsf7Tfo6CJguGuZ3tabN2fLH